The amplifier on my 90 was relocated to the coil. Two wires (red/blue) ran from the dizzy to the amplifier. If the amp isn't getting a signal from the pickup plate, the coil will not fire.
I had this issue and it was the plug at the amplifier for the wires out of the pickup plate to the amplifier. The plugs contacts had worn and touching it would cut the truck off. I bent to the contacts on the male side to make a better connection. When i confirmed it I butt spliced it.

I removed my manifolds since i broke the studs taking them out. I then installed the studs on the bench using the two bolt method to insure they were well seated. I also really hate these studs.
